You can use the course code 'mobile2' to enrol.

---
This course focuses on one of the core demands of the industry today: an understanding of mobile user interaction, computing constraints, an introduction to mobile development (Android) covering multiple aspects of the platform. This is a 5 ECTS course, with both lectures and practical sessions (labs).

After this class, students can:

- design and prototype a mobile user interface taking into account usability aspects of interaction on smaller displays
- explain and leverage the fundamental concepts of context-awareness using smartphone hardware, software and human sensors
- understand and implement from scratch a mobile application that leverages both usability and context to create engaging mobile experiences
- use GitHub for managing mobile application development.


If you can not enrol in the course for some reason, make sure you are registered on the A-code course (521046A) in WebOodi.